			| Very attractive variegated plant. The small peppers were also very attractive and colorful.  They change color from striped green to yellow, then orange and finally mature into a beautiful bright red. The plant itself is small and could be used in front of a border for its ornamental qualities. Some insect activity on the leaves, but otherwise, disease free. |
